Output 8266fc0314cac1a306ced00b4a6b443c2e84c741dce22d0e57e04c02aae382b6:27

value
70000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89a129dc4b5e8a237d5e646dffb6b86386557f3a4ec6cc4eef95965e07ad81ca
address
tb1p3xsjnhztt69zxl27v3klld4cvwr92le6fmrvcnh0jkt9upads89q598rhv
transaction
8266fc0314cac1a306ced00b4a6b443c2e84c741dce22d0e57e04c02aae382b6
confirmations
51683
spent
true